Gregoria Jimeno's Obituary
Gregoria Sibayan Jimeno, a beloved family member and pillar of strength, passed away peacefully at home in Waipahu, surrounded by loved ones, on July 2, 2024. Born on April 5, 1934, in Sison, Pangasinan, Philippines, Gregoria lived a remarkable life filled with love, resilience, and unwavering devotion.
As a devoted parent, Gregoria leaves behind a legacy of kindness and compassion. Survived by three children—Darlene (Elmer), Patrick (Ranjah), and Jocelyn (Dino)—Gregoria’s nurturing spirit touched the lives of many. Her ten grandchildren and nine great-grandchildren will forever cherish the memories they shared with their beloved “Lola Greg.”
Gregoria’s life was a testament to the enduring bonds of family, the strength found in simple joys, and the beauty of a life well-lived. Her memory will continue to inspire and uplift those who knew her.
May Gregoria rest in eternal peace, surrounded by the love that defined her remarkable journey.
